Sorry, car has been gone for a couple of weeks now. Those bolts would rarely be useable from a canadian car, I've never had a parts car where those came off easily. The mount that holds the bumper and fender liners are usually rotted competely.

I assume you are trying to have the car 100% factory original? Otherwise there's always other bolts that can be used in those places. In the rally car I've welded nuts into the re-bar where the stock bumper cover clips would have gone. Also, used the same bolts which mount the dash in as they have a nice captive washer.
